Mauricio Pochettino has identified a new striker as a position Tottenham needs to fill ahead of the new season.
Spurs were forced to play youngster Harry Kane for almost the entire Audi Cup clash with Real Madrid in warm conditions in Munich on Tuesday which prompted the Argentine to suggest the north London cluyb must scour the market for another attacker.
"It is true," Pochettino said after former Spurs star Gareth Bale and James Rodriguez scored in Real's 2-0 win.
"We have Harry and maybe we need to bring another striker in."
Tottenham, who kick off the 2015/16 season with a trip to Manchester United on Saturday, have recently been linked with a move for Red Devils striker Javier Hernandez.
